5. Can offspring with the same traits have different parents? Explain.​

Respuesta :

EmalieC
EmalieC EmalieC
  • 12-02-2020

Answer:

Yes. People can have things in common without being related. Also, they can inherit traits from grandparents or other ancestors, so just because they have different parents, that doesn't mean that they're definitely not related.
